Output 89a482b51d43b033516edd867098dd2aa9b6fd30b4ad75b5273c68cb026ac251:51

value
2550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b06fa3066cf6a4ed705b86c2a0af371dbd916ceb OP_EQUAL
address
3Hmvay6LtVHUt1nqRWTT1uj6bWq16dTxF9
transaction
89a482b51d43b033516edd867098dd2aa9b6fd30b4ad75b5273c68cb026ac251
spent
true